vSphere HA offre alta disponibilità per le macchine virtuali mediante il raggruppamento in pool delle macchine virtuali e degli host in cui si trovano in un cluster. Gli host nel cluster vengono monitorati e, in caso di errore, le macchine virtuali in un host con errore vengono riavviate in host alternativi.

Quando si crea un cluster vSphere HA, un singolo host viene scelto automaticamente come host primario. L'host primario comunica con vCenter Server e monitora lo stato di tutte le macchine virtuali protette e degli host secondari. Sono possibili diversi tipi di errori dell'host e l'host primario deve rilevarli e gestirli in modo appropriato. L'host primario deve distinguere tra un host con errore e uno che si trova in una partizione di rete o che è diventato isolato dalla rete. L'host primario utilizza l'heartbeat della rete e del datastore per determinare il tipo di errore.